Proving the fault
The fault determines who is accountable for paying medical bills and property damages. Typically, the at-fault party or their insurance company pays the costs of liability insurance that is required by state laws in all states.
Proving fault requires more than a quick glance at the scene of the accident. It involves gathering vital evidence and considering legal aspects. The blackbox in a car may contain stored data that could help establish the cause of an accident. The evidence given by witnesses is a significant source of proof because they offer unique perspectives and testify about how the accident occurred.
In cases of car accidents, photographic evidence is extremely helpful. It includes images of cars involved in the crash and also images of key elements of the area. Moreover smartphones are becoming more popular. is becoming more popular among those who want to take photos and videos at the scene of an accident injury lawyers near me. If you can observe an accident with your own eyes, it may be more realistic to imagine it as opposed to hearing someone else describe it.
During an accident, it is crucial to report the details of what transpired and to be as accurate as possible. This information can be used to fill out a police report that can be used to prove fault in an incident.
But, there's always a gray area when it comes to fault. If you're following too close and the driver infront of you suddenly swerves, you might think it is your fault. The police will assign a percentage to every driver based on the level of negligence.
It is essential that you have an attorney by your side to explain the complex rules for the determination of fault and compensation in the aftermath of an accident. In addition to establishing your liability, your attorney will be able to demonstrate the extent of your losses - which include lost wages as well as medical expenses -- with the use of documentation, witness testimony, and other relevant evidence.
Receiving Compensation
If you have been seriously injured in an accident, you could be entitled to compensation for your losses. Damages refer to the amount of money you will receive. Damages are intended to compensate victims for the economic loss they have suffered and their suffering and pain. Your lawyer can help receive the maximum amount of compensation you deserve for your loss.
Contacting a professional accident lawyer as soon as you can after your accident is the first step. This will allow your lawyer to review your case and gather evidence prior to any questions are raised by insurance company representatives. It is essential to call the police and document the incident as thoroughly as you can.
Your injury lawyer will examine your medical documents to determine the severity of your injuries. They will also consult with experts as needed to establish your claim. They will take into account all your current and future medical requirements and the limitations that your injury has imposed on your daily activities, and the emotional effects of your accident and injuries. Your lawyer will also consider your financial requirements, including any loss of income you might have lost due to your accident.
It is essential to document the extent of your damage to help you get the most compensation for your accident. Keep copies of all receipts and bills to present to the insurance company. Document all medical expenses. Your lawyer may need to see proof of other expenses that you have incurred, such as a rental car, or hotel expenses.
